The Butterfly Tree has supported a programme for children with <strong>special needs<\/strong> since 2008. Families on low or no income were unable to send their children to boarding schools in townships so they had to remain at home. The Zambian government welcomed our input after we build a <strong>special education<\/strong> unit at Mukuni Village. When I first met Joseph at the age of six he could not speak, had difficulty with balance and frequently fell over. He lived at home with his grandparents and was unable to attend school. He responded so well that the following week he attended every day. He had no use in his right arm. One day when I was visiting the class, Joseph started drawing on the blackboard, using his right hand. The stimulation from being at school really helped him progress. A recent donation from <a href=\"http:\/\/lasswade.mgfl.net\/\">Lasswade Primary School<\/a> will provide much needed materials for children with special needs.
